fossilesque@mander.xyzM to Science Memes@mander.xyzEnglish · 24 hours agoStatistically, probably with the beetles. 🪲imagemessage-square77linkfedilinkarrow-up1316arrow-down15
arrow-up1311arrow-down1imageStatistically, probably with the beetles. 🪲fossilesque@mander.xyzM to Science Memes@mander.xyzEnglish · 24 hours agomessage-square77linkfedilink
Mantises